踩过的坑以及解决方案
本次是在鲲鹏920服务器上安装Linux系统,由于初次在这种型号的服务器上安装系统,因此安装过程中我们踩了很多的坑。下面将记录我们踩过的坑以及解决方案。
1、鲲鹏服务器有一个系统平台,平台能够辅助我们安装系统。
平台进入方式:网线直连管理口,电脑配ip,浏览器访问厂家给的平台路径
2、系统不匹配。鲲鹏920是国产服务器,只支持7.6以上版本的arm类型的系统。在这里,我们就碰了两次壁,我们初始时选用的是7.5版本的x86类型的系统CentOS-7-x86_64-DVD-1804.iso,与服务器完全不兼容。因此不管我们制作系统盘也好,电脑直连也好,都连接不上服务器,无法进行系统安装。第二次我们重新下载了arm类型的7.5版本的系统CentOS-7-aarch64-Everything-1804.iso,这次我们没有制作系统盘,选用了电脑直连的方式,没有意外,我们连接成功了,并且成功地在服务器上安装上了系统。正当我们以为事情会就此画上句号的时候,现实却又给了我们一棒。我们无法配置IP,电脑ping接服务器一直失败。第三次开始了,我们这次下载了7.6版本的arm类型的系统CentOS-7-aarch64-Everything-1810.iso,终于,安装开始顺利了。
3、操作命令尽量别用没有成功案例的
当系统安装好以后,我们需要给系统分区分内存。
因为分配好之后需要重启系统,但是重启系统的命令有两个reboot,shutdown -r now。这里我们也踩了一个坑。
第一台服务器我们进行分区的时候重启我们选用的是reboot命令进行的重启,成功。之后是第二台,但是到第三台服务器,服务器正在执行tx.sh分区命令还没执行结束,我们就切换了xshell界面去查验一下第二台服务器分区成功没有,后来再回到第三台服务器的xshell操作界面时,页面进入到了~目录下面。大家也知道页面切换回来肯定回不到切换之前的样子。因为看不见文件执行完了没有,我就估摸着去等待了五六分钟,正常看得见的情况下文件执行一遍也就五六分钟。然后我脑袋一热,使用了shutdown -r now命令来重启服务器。完了,这下子第三台服务器直接失联,等我们把其他服务器都分区好了,这台服务器都没启动好。问题也找不出来。最后我们只能对该服务器重装了一遍系统。
附录
系统下载路径
7.5版本的x86类型的系统CentOS-7-x86_64-DVD-1804.iso:
https://mirrors.aliyun.com/centos-vault/7.5.1804/isos/x86_64/CentOS-7-x86_64-DVD-1804.iso
7.5版本的arm类型的系统CentOS-7-aarch64-Everything-1804.iso:
https://archive.kernel.org/centos-vault/altarch/7.5.1804/isos/aarch64/CentOS-7-aarch64-Everything-1804.iso
7.6版本的arm类型的系统CentOS-7-aarch64-Everything-1810.iso:
https://archive.kernel.org/centos-vault/altarch/7.6.1810/isos/aarch64/CentOS-7-aarch64-Everything-1810.iso
分区命令
我们分区使用的命令是:
计算节点
cd /usr
wget http://172.10.8.101/G%3A/U%E7%9B%98%E6%96%87%E4%BB%B6/tx.sh --user ws --password 123456
sed -i 's/\r$//' tx.sh
chmod +x ./tx.sh
./tx.sh
管理节点
wget http://172.10.8.101/G%3A/U%E7%9B%98%E6%96%87%E4%BB%B6/tx2.sh --user ws --password 123456
sed -i 's/\r$//' tx2.sh
chmod +x ./tx2.sh
./tx2.sh
注意。
172.10.8.101 是跳板机ip或者直连电脑的ip
第二条命令执行后系统会从直连的电脑上下载tx2.sh文件,目前该路径指向的是电脑桌面。
第三条命令是处理字符问题。
第四条命令是给文件tx2.sh放权,以至于该文件能通过./tx2.sh命令直接执行。执行该文件就是在通过命令给系统分区分内存。
系统配置ip
系统安装的时候Ipv4进行ip录入,安装完成后
执行 cd /etc/sysconfig/network-scripts/ 进入目录
找到ifcfg-enp125s0f0 文件编辑,将状态none改为static,是否初始启动no改为yes,核对ip然后保存
标签:CentOS,aarch64,系统,sh,iso,Linux,920,服务器,鲲鹏 From: https://www.cnblogs.com/AProsaicPerson/p/17058150.html